Abstract

This study aims to synthesize and characterize magnesium hydroxide (Mg(OH)₂) using the precipitation method. The experiment was conducted by reacting magnesium chloride (MgCl₂) and sodium hydroxide (NaOH) solutions under controlled laboratory conditions. The synthesis produced a white precipitate of Mg(OH)₂ with a mass of 1.60 grams after filtration, washing, and drying. Characterization included physical observation, solubility testing, and pH measurement. The results showed that Mg(OH)₂ is a white solid with low solubility in water but dissolves in hydrochloric acid (HCl) due to neutralization reactions. The measured pH was around 9, indicating that Mg(OH)₂ is a weak base. These findings are consistent with theoretical concepts of ionic compounds, solubility equilibrium, and precipitation reactions. Therefore, the precipitation method is effective for synthesizing Mg(OH)₂ and supports the relationship between theoretical and experimental understanding in inorganic chemistry.

Abstract

This study aimed to synthesize and characterize the complex compound tetraamminecopper(II) sulfate [Cu(NH₃)₄]SO₄ based on coordination chemistry principles. The research was conducted using a laboratory experimental method with a simple experimental design. The synthesis was carried out by reacting copper(II) sulfate pentahydrate with concentrated ammonia, followed by the addition of ethanol to induce crystallization and cooling using an ice bath. The resulting crystals were filtered, washed, and dried before further characterization. Data were collected through direct observation of color changes, crystal formation, and solubility behavior, as well as mass measurement to determine the yield. The results showed that the synthesis produced dark blue crystals with a mass of 1.21 g and a yield of 53.1%. The formation of the complex was indicated by a color change from light blue to deep blue due to ligand substitution from water to ammonia. Solubility tests revealed that the compound was soluble in polar solvents (H₂O and NH₄OH) and insoluble in nonpolar solvents (CHCl₃ and ethanol), confirming its ionic and polar nature. These findings were consistent with coordination chemistry theory, indicating that the synthesized compound possessed the expected structural and physicochemical properties.
